Understanding the Different Types of Monitor Cables

When it comes to connecting your computer to a monitor, there are several different types of cables to choose from. Each type of cable has its own advantages and limitations, so it’s important to understand the differences before making a decision. Here are the most common types of monitor cables:

  • VGA Cable: VGA (Video Graphics Array) cables are one of the oldest and most common types of monitor cables. They use analog signals to transmit video data from the computer to the monitor. VGA cables are capable of carrying resolutions up to 1920×1080 pixels, but they are not capable of transmitting audio signals.
  • DVI Cable: DVI (Digital Visual Interface) cables are capable of transmitting both digital and analog video signals. There are three different types of DVI cables: DVI-A, DVI-D, and DVI-I. DVI-D and DVI-I cables can carry digital signals, while DVI-A can only carry analog signals. DVI cables are capable of carrying higher resolutions than VGA cables, and some versions of DVI cables can also transmit audio signals.
  • HDMI Cable: HDMI (High-Definition Multimedia Interface) cables are the most commonly used cables for connecting computers to monitors. They are capable of carrying both high-definition video and audio signals. HDMI cables support resolutions up to 4K, making them ideal for modern monitors and TVs.
  • DisplayPort Cable: DisplayPort cables are similar to HDMI cables in terms of capabilities, but they are less common. DisplayPort cables can carry high-definition video and audio signals, and they support resolutions up to 8K. DisplayPort cables are often used in professional settings and for gaming purposes.

It’s important to note that not all computers and monitors have the same ports and connections. In some cases, you may need an adapter to connect your monitor to your computer. Adapters can convert one type of cable connection to another, allowing you to connect your devices even if they have different ports.

DisplayPort vs. VGA Cables

When it comes to connecting your computer to a monitor, there are several cable options available. Two common choices are DisplayPort and VGA cables. Each has its own advantages and considerations to keep in mind.

  • DisplayPort: DisplayPort is a digital display interface that provides high-quality video and audio signals. It supports high resolutions and refresh rates, making it ideal for gaming, video editing, and other graphics-intensive tasks. DisplayPort cables are also capable of transmitting audio signals, eliminating the need for separate audio cables.
  • VGA: VGA (Video Graphics Array) is an analog connection that has been around for many years. It is commonly found on older computers and monitors. VGA cables are capable of transmitting video signals, but not audio. They have lower bandwidth compared to DisplayPort, which can result in lower image quality and slower refresh rates.

When choosing between DisplayPort and VGA cables, consider the following:

  1. Resolution: If you have a high-resolution display, such as a 4K monitor, DisplayPort is the better choice. It can handle higher resolutions and provide sharper images compared to VGA.
  2. Refresh Rate: If you need a high refresh rate for smooth gaming or video playback, DisplayPort is again the better option. It supports higher refresh rates compared to VGA.
  3. Audio: If you want to transmit audio signals along with video, DisplayPort is the way to go. VGA cables do not support audio transmission.
  4. Compatibility: Consider the compatibility of your computer and monitor. If both have DisplayPort connectors, using a DisplayPort cable will provide the best performance. However, if your computer or monitor only has VGA ports, you can use a VGA cable or a DisplayPort to VGA adapter.

In summary, DisplayPort cables offer better image quality, higher resolutions, and audio transmission compared to VGA cables. However, VGA cables may still be suitable for older computers and monitors that do not support DisplayPort. Consider your specific needs and the compatibility of your devices when choosing the right cable for your computer and monitor setup.

Resolution and Refresh Rate Compatibility

When choosing a computer monitor cable, it is important to consider the resolution and refresh rate compatibility between your computer and monitor. The connection between your computer and monitor will determine the quality of the display, so it is crucial to select the right cable or adapter.

There are several types of cables and adapters available, such as VGA, HDMI, and DisplayPort. Each of these options has different capabilities when it comes to resolution and refresh rate.

VGA (Video Graphics Array) is an older type of connection that is commonly found on older computers and monitors. It supports lower resolutions and refresh rates compared to newer options. VGA cables are capable of transmitting analog signals and can support resolutions up to 1920×1080 pixels at 60Hz.

HDMI (High-Definition Multimedia Interface) is a popular choice for connecting computers and monitors. HDMI cables are capable of transmitting high-definition digital signals and can support resolutions up to 3840×2160 pixels at 60Hz. HDMI cables also support audio transmission, making them a versatile option.

DisplayPort is another digital connection option that offers even higher resolution and refresh rate capabilities. DisplayPort cables can support resolutions up to 7680×4320 pixels at 60Hz. They also support audio transmission and offer additional features like daisy-chaining multiple monitors.

It is important to note that the resolution and refresh rate capabilities of your computer and monitor must match for optimal performance. If your computer has a higher resolution and refresh rate capability than your monitor, you may not be able to take full advantage of your computer’s capabilities.

When selecting a computer monitor cable, it is recommended to choose a cable or adapter that supports the highest resolution and refresh rate that your computer and monitor are capable of. This will ensure that you can enjoy the best possible display quality and performance.
